Dead Key Fob Batteries

Key fobs have made locking and starting cars much simpler but they can become frustrating when batteries fail. A lot of people experience this issue at some time. However it shouldn't be a major issue when you are aware of some tricks.

One of the most obvious indications that your key fob needs replacement batteries is when it no longer lights up when you press one of the buttons. This is a crucial feature that you must be aware of, because when it ceases to function and you are unable to access the key fob, you won't be able to unlock the doors, open the trunk or start the car without a car key.

If your key fob is beginning to slow down in responding to a button press, it may be in danger of dying. It could be because the battery is old and is unable to provide enough power to operate the buttons. Keep an extra battery in your wallet, so you can replace it if this happens.

If your fob for keys is not working it is possible to open it manually with the mechanical key stored inside. Some of these keys are located inside the fob, but others are located under the handle cover on the door or in a slot on the dashboard. If you're not sure where to begin looking, you can consult the owner's manual or look up online "how to remove the mechanical key from a (year-make-model) fob". You should find lots of useful information and videos.

If you have a mechanical key, you can use a small screwdriver and pry the fob of your key open to access the battery. You'll want to be careful while doing this so that you don't hurt any other items in the process. After you've removed the old battery, you can simply insert an CR2032 battery and make sure it's placed with the positive side facing upwards just like the original one.

Key Fob Issues

The key fob is a specialized piece of equipment, with numerous delicate and delicate components that can be difficult to fix or replace. They are usually well-made, but it is possible that they become obsolete. This could require an upgrade or reprogramming from the manufacturer or an auto locksmith. A spare remote can be a good way to avoid a key fob malfunction that causes a problem.

Batteries are the most common reason for keys that do not work. Replacing the battery is an easy and affordable solution. The issue could be more serious, like the button or contact is defective.

A key fob is made up of a circuit board, the button cover is made of rubber with tiny pads that conduct electricity and batteries. There are many different types of batteries, however the majority contain lithium-ion coins cells. These batteries are available in supermarkets, pharmacies, and home improvement shops. It is easy to change the batteries, however, you should be cautious not to harm the delicate circuits.

If a new battery doesn't solve the issue, remove the key fob and then open it for an in-depth inspection. Examine for evidence of corrosion or damage on the battery terminals or contact points. You can clean them using Methyl Hydrate or Isopropyl Alcohol. Soldering them back to their original position can help restore their functionality. You might also try bending slightly the little metal fingers on the circuit board that make contact with the battery to increase their power.

The battery you purchased may not be the right type for your key fob. Key fobs are designed to work with certain sizes, voltages and capacity of mAh for batteries. If you choose to use the wrong battery, it will not only fail to charge, but it will also prevent it from sending strong signals or powering its internal switches. Make sure you check the label on the old battery or in your owner's manual to determine if you can find out what kind of battery your key fob needs.

If your key fob isn't working, you'll have to bring it to an auto locksmith or dealer to have it reprogrammed for the vehicle. They will be able to determine whether the issue is with the fob itself, or the car's locks or electronic systems.

Key Fob Replacement

If you require a new car key fob, a dealer is usually the only choice. The fob contains a transponder, which transmits the code needed to operate the locking and ignition systems. It emits a unique code each time it is it is pressed and the immobilizer in your car can recognize. If you lose your car keys or your fob battery fails and the fob battery is dead, it could make your vehicle impossible to start.

Dealerships have the necessary equipment to reprogram most fobs, however, it can cost lots of money. CR has contacted dealers and discovered that the cost of replacing the average fob for a key ranges from around $200 for a basic model to over $400 for more sophisticated models. That could add up quickly when your insurance company requires you to pay a $500 deductible.

Replacing a car fob is much simpler than you think. A fob that is dead can be fixed by replacing the battery. Older keys (usually ones from the mid-1990s and earlier) utilize a small battery, referred to as a CRC2032, which is available to purchase online or at most big-box stores. The battery can be replaced using a flat-bladed and thin screwdriver or a fingernail. Take out the old battery and then replace the new one. Make sure you align the battery correctly and make a note of the + and - markings on the case. Reassemble the fob and test the buttons on the remote to confirm they work.
